St. Michaels, MD 21647 Frost Dates

St. Michaels, MD: when does the frost end?

Zone 8a

The last spring frost here typically falls around 04/01, about 216 days from today. Fall's first freeze usually shows up around 11/07, roughly 220 days after the last spring frost.

Zone 8a (10 to 15°F average annual minimum) comes from the USDA Plant Hardiness Zone Map; the frost dates above are the 1991-2020 normal at the nearest reporting NOAA station for St. Michaels, not a forecast for this year.

The actual range around St. Michaels's last frost

04/01 is the middle of 30 years of NOAA records, not a promise. Getting tender plants in by 03/18 carries real risk, frost has hit that late in about 9 of 10 years here. Wait until 04/15 and only about 1 year in 10 sees frost after that.
